SRINAGAR – On the eve of the Constitution day also known as Samvidhan Divas, celebrated on 26th November every year to commemorate the adoption of the Constitution of India, a  Preamble reading ceremony was organised by District Administration Srinagar at Meeting Hall of DC Office Complex, here on Friday.

On the occasion, the Deputy Commissioner Srinagar, Mohammad Aijaz Asad read out the preamble of the Constitution along with all senior Officers and Officials of the DC Office and reiterated the resolve of the nation to constitute India into a Sovereign, Socialist, Secular and Democratic Republic nation.

During the ceremony, participants expressed their strong will to secure to all its citizens justice, liberty and equality. Besides, promote among them all fraternity assuring the dignity of the individual and the unity and integrity of the nation.
